Learn Python: Python Baby Steps Course

Learn Python: Python Baby Steps Course

This course offers a clear, structured path for absolute beginners to start coding in Python. With concise lessons and practical topics, it builds confidence quickly. The pacing suits new learners, th...

Explore This Course Quick Enroll Page

Learn Python: Python Baby Steps Course is a 2h 10m online beginner-level course on Udemy by Ibuchukwu Umeano that covers software development. This course offers a clear, structured path for absolute beginners to start coding in Python. With concise lessons and practical topics, it builds confidence quickly. The pacing suits new learners, though additional exercises would enhance retention. A solid first step into programming. We rate it 9.0/10.

Prerequisites

No prior experience required. This course is designed for complete beginners in software development.

Pros

  • Clear structure for beginners
  • Covers essential Python fundamentals
  • Concise and time-efficient lessons
  • Builds programming confidence gradually

Cons

  • Limited hands-on exercises
  • No advanced projects included
  • Minimal interactivity in lessons

Learn Python: Python Baby Steps Course Review

Platform: Udemy

Instructor: Ibuchukwu Umeano

·Editorial Standards·How We Rate

What will you learn in Learn Python: Python Baby Steps course

  • Dive into the world of python
  • Create your first python program
  • Learn about data structures
  • Learn about conditional statements and loops
  • Learn how to build your confidence as a python programmer

Program Overview

Module 1: Foundations of Python

Duration: 33m

  • Getting Started (6m)
  • Variables & Data types (27m)

Module 2: Core Programming Concepts

Duration: 99m

  • Data structures (42m)
  • Conditionals and Loops (37m)
  • Functions (19m)

Module 3: Practical Application

Duration: 21m

  • File Handling (8m)
  • Wrap up (13m)

Get certificate

Job Outlook

  • Python is one of the most in-demand programming languages in tech
  • Beginner skills open doors to internships, junior roles, and automation tasks
  • Strong foundation for advancing into data science, web development, or DevOps

Editorial Take

Learn Python: Python Baby Steps is a streamlined entry point for absolute beginners eager to break into programming. Designed with simplicity in mind, it walks learners through foundational concepts without overwhelming them. With a solid 4.5-star Udemy rating, it’s proven accessible and effective for new coders.

Standout Strengths

  • Beginner-Centric Design: The course assumes no prior knowledge, making it ideal for true newcomers. Each concept builds logically on the last, ensuring a smooth learning curve.
  • Concise & Focused Curriculum: At just over two hours, it delivers only what’s essential. This brevity helps prevent burnout and keeps motivation high for early-stage learners.
  • Foundational Skill Coverage: Topics like variables, data types, and conditionals are core to any programming journey. Mastering them here creates a strong base for future learning.
  • Structured Module Flow: The progression from basics to functions and file handling follows a natural path. This organization helps learners see how concepts connect in real programs.
  • Confidence-Building Approach: The instructor emphasizes empowerment, helping students transition from uncertainty to writing working code. This psychological boost is critical in early learning stages.
  • Lifetime Access Benefit: Students can revisit lessons anytime, reinforcing knowledge at their own pace. This flexibility supports long-term retention and repeated practice.

Honest Limitations

  • Limited Practice Opportunities: While concepts are explained clearly, the course lacks sufficient coding exercises. More hands-on challenges would deepen understanding and skill retention.
  • No Real-World Projects: The absence of applied projects means learners don’t build a portfolio piece. Adding a small final project would significantly increase practical value.
  • Basic Production Quality: The videos are functional but lack advanced visuals or animations. A more engaging presentation could improve concept absorption for visual learners.
  • Narrow Scope for Career Prep: While excellent for beginners, it doesn’t prepare learners for technical interviews or real job tasks. It’s a starting point, not a full career pathway.

How to Get the Most Out of It

  • Study cadence: Complete one module per day with active note-taking. This spaced repetition enhances memory and prevents cognitive overload during early learning.
  • Parallel project: Build a simple diary app as you progress. Use each new concept—variables, loops, file handling—to enhance functionality and reinforce skills.
  • Note-taking: Write code snippets by hand while watching. This kinesthetic practice strengthens neural pathways and improves long-term recall of syntax.
  • Community: Join Python forums or Discord groups to ask questions. Engaging with others helps clarify doubts and exposes you to real-world coding perspectives.
  • Practice: Recode every example without looking. This active recall method ensures you’re learning, not just passively watching demonstrations.
  • Consistency: Dedicate 20 minutes daily to review and expand on lessons. Regular exposure is key to transforming beginner knowledge into lasting skill.

Supplementary Resources

  • Book: 'Automate the Boring Stuff with Python' complements this course perfectly. It provides practical projects that deepen the fundamentals taught here.
  • Tool: Use Replit.com for browser-based Python practice. It requires no setup and allows immediate experimentation with code from the course.
  • Follow-up: Enroll in a project-based Python course next. Applying these basics to build apps solidifies your understanding and boosts portfolio value.
  • Reference: Bookmark the official Python documentation. It’s the most accurate source for syntax and standard library features as you advance.

Common Pitfalls

  • Pitfall: Relying solely on video watching without coding. True learning happens by doing—always type out examples to internalize syntax and logic.
  • Pitfall: Skipping file handling practice. This module is short but critical for real applications. Spend extra time reading and writing files to master it.
  • Pitfall: Expecting job readiness after completion. This course is a foundation—treat it as step one, not the entire journey toward a programming career.

Time & Money ROI

  • Time: The 2-hour duration is efficient for beginners. You gain core knowledge quickly, but expect to invest additional hours in practice for true proficiency.
  • Cost-to-value: As a paid course, it offers structured learning. However, free alternatives exist—this justifies cost only if you value guided, curated content.
  • Certificate: The completion credential adds modest value to resumes. It’s best used to demonstrate initiative, not technical mastery, to employers.
  • Alternative: Consider freeCodeCamp’s Python curriculum if budget is tight. It offers similar content with more exercises, though less structured guidance.

Editorial Verdict

Learn Python: Python Baby Steps succeeds precisely where it aims—providing a gentle, unintimidating start to programming. The course doesn’t try to do too much, which is its greatest strength. By focusing on core syntax and confidence-building, it removes the fear many beginners associate with coding. The instructor’s clear delivery and logical progression make complex ideas approachable, and the lifetime access ensures learners can return as needed. For someone overwhelmed by dense textbooks or fast-paced bootcamps, this course is a breath of fresh air.

That said, it’s only the first step. To truly become proficient, learners must go beyond the videos with deliberate practice and real projects. The lack of assessments and minimal interactivity means motivation must come from within. But for a beginner seeking a clear starting line, this course delivers exactly what’s promised: baby steps in Python. We recommend it as a launchpad—just don’t stop here. Pair it with hands-on practice, and you’ll be well on your way to programming fluency.

Career Outcomes

  • Apply software development skills to real-world projects and job responsibilities
  • Qualify for entry-level positions in software development and related fields
  • Build a portfolio of skills to present to potential employers
  • Add a certificate of completion credential to your LinkedIn and resume
  • Continue learning with advanced courses and specializations in the field

User Reviews

No reviews yet. Be the first to share your experience!

FAQs

What are the prerequisites for Learn Python: Python Baby Steps Course?
No prior experience is required. Learn Python: Python Baby Steps Course is designed for complete beginners who want to build a solid foundation in Software Development. It starts from the fundamentals and gradually introduces more advanced concepts, making it accessible for career changers, students, and self-taught learners.
Does Learn Python: Python Baby Steps Course offer a certificate upon completion?
Yes, upon successful completion you receive a certificate of completion from Ibuchukwu Umeano. This credential can be added to your LinkedIn profile and resume, demonstrating verified skills to employers. In competitive job markets, having a recognized certificate in Software Development can help differentiate your application and signal your commitment to professional development.
How long does it take to complete Learn Python: Python Baby Steps Course?
The course takes approximately 2h 10m to complete. It is offered as a lifetime access course on Udemy, which means you can learn at your own pace and fit it around your schedule. The content is delivered in English and includes a mix of instructional material, practical exercises, and assessments to reinforce your understanding. Most learners find that dedicating a few hours per week allows them to complete the course comfortably.
What are the main strengths and limitations of Learn Python: Python Baby Steps Course?
Learn Python: Python Baby Steps Course is rated 9.0/10 on our platform. Key strengths include: clear structure for beginners; covers essential python fundamentals; concise and time-efficient lessons. Some limitations to consider: limited hands-on exercises; no advanced projects included. Overall, it provides a strong learning experience for anyone looking to build skills in Software Development.
How will Learn Python: Python Baby Steps Course help my career?
Completing Learn Python: Python Baby Steps Course equips you with practical Software Development skills that employers actively seek. The course is developed by Ibuchukwu Umeano, whose name carries weight in the industry. The skills covered are applicable to roles across multiple industries, from technology companies to consulting firms and startups. Whether you are looking to transition into a new role, earn a promotion in your current position, or simply broaden your professional skillset, the knowledge gained from this course provides a tangible competitive advantage in the job market.
Where can I take Learn Python: Python Baby Steps Course and how do I access it?
Learn Python: Python Baby Steps Course is available on Udemy, one of the leading online learning platforms. You can access the course material from any device with an internet connection — desktop, tablet, or mobile. The course is lifetime access, giving you the flexibility to learn at a pace that suits your schedule. All you need is to create an account on Udemy and enroll in the course to get started.
How does Learn Python: Python Baby Steps Course compare to other Software Development courses?
Learn Python: Python Baby Steps Course is rated 9.0/10 on our platform, placing it among the top-rated software development courses. Its standout strengths — clear structure for beginners — set it apart from alternatives. What differentiates each course is its teaching approach, depth of coverage, and the credentials of the instructor or institution behind it. We recommend comparing the syllabus, student reviews, and certificate value before deciding.
What language is Learn Python: Python Baby Steps Course taught in?
Learn Python: Python Baby Steps Course is taught in English. Many online courses on Udemy also offer auto-generated subtitles or community-contributed translations in other languages, making the content accessible to non-native speakers. The course material is designed to be clear and accessible regardless of your language background, with visual aids and practical demonstrations supplementing the spoken instruction.
Is Learn Python: Python Baby Steps Course kept up to date?
Online courses on Udemy are periodically updated by their instructors to reflect industry changes and new best practices. Ibuchukwu Umeano has a track record of maintaining their course content to stay relevant. We recommend checking the "last updated" date on the enrollment page. Our own review was last verified recently, and we re-evaluate courses when significant updates are made to ensure our rating remains accurate.
Can I take Learn Python: Python Baby Steps Course as part of a team or organization?
Yes, Udemy offers team and enterprise plans that allow organizations to enroll multiple employees in courses like Learn Python: Python Baby Steps Course. Team plans often include progress tracking, dedicated support, and volume discounts. This makes it an effective option for corporate training programs, upskilling initiatives, or academic cohorts looking to build software development capabilities across a group.
What will I be able to do after completing Learn Python: Python Baby Steps Course?
After completing Learn Python: Python Baby Steps Course, you will have practical skills in software development that you can apply to real projects and job responsibilities. You will be prepared to pursue more advanced courses or specializations in the field. Your certificate of completion credential can be shared on LinkedIn and added to your resume to demonstrate your verified competence to employers.

Similar Courses

Other courses in Software Development Courses

Explore Related Categories

Review: Learn Python: Python Baby Steps Course

Discover More Course Categories

Explore expert-reviewed courses across every field

Data Science CoursesAI CoursesPython CoursesMachine Learning CoursesWeb Development CoursesCybersecurity CoursesData Analyst CoursesExcel CoursesCloud & DevOps CoursesUX Design CoursesProject Management CoursesSEO CoursesAgile & Scrum CoursesBusiness CoursesMarketing Courses
Browse all 10,000+ courses »

Course AI Assistant Beta

Hi! I can help you find the perfect online course. Ask me something like “best Python course for beginners” or “compare data science courses”.